Transaction 764b733114607fc26672cecb674cb244de104ad41132a3869738e2c356428c72
1 Input
1 Output
-
764b733114607fc26672cecb674cb244de104ad41132a3869738e2c356428c72:0
- value
- 21236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 418493e52369ea3d1134b472d98a3adc70679386 OP_EQUAL
- address
- 37fSfg39cUDzr6ikdJtPmMCkRFFc9HKJQC